Title :
Knowledge-based system for medical image compression

Abstract :
Presents a way of systemic knowledge modelling representing objective medical image knowledge and compression for picture archiving and communication. A novel encoder model is proposed such that high compression ratio and acceptable visual perception are achieved. The developed knowledge-base system is designed to deal with selecting the suitable structure for the encoder model such that the above criteria are realized
